The InterMed Group is seeking a Field Service Biomedical Equipment Technician in Dallas, TX. The role focuses on repairing and maintaining hospital biomedical devices, with emphasis on accurate record-keeping and coordination of external resources.
You will work independently to meet response times and customer satisfaction, while adhering to NFPA-99, regulatory guidelines, and facility policies. Strong attention to detail and professional vendor interactions are essential.

Responsible to work independently in providing repairs and preventative maintenance for hospital clients’ Biomedical equipment. This position is required to maintain records, document results and coordinates outside resources for repairs. Response times are measured to achieve customer requirements and satisfaction.
Requires frequent (60% to 80% of the time) standing, walking, and bending for long periods of time. Requires frequent (40% to 60% of the time) sitting and working on a computer screen. Requires constant ability to drive and move freely about the customer’s offices which could include climbing stairs and reaching in cabinets. Requires corrected vision and hearing to normal range. Lifts up to 50 pounds regularly.
Requires constant contact with staff and public. Work is performed in air conditioned/heated facilities. Requires exposure to outside elements up to 10% of the time.
